Overview

Sev1Tech is seeking a Virtual Desktop Infrastructure (VDI) Engineer
to support the Naval Information Warfare Center Atlantic (NIWC Atlantic) Expeditionary Enterprise Systems and Services (E2S2) Division. NIWC Atlantic provides design, acquisition, and sustainment services for Marine Corps Systems Command (MCSC) Information Technology (IT) systems.
